About Me

Dr. Joshua Carlson is a board-certified ophthalmologist who specializes in medical and surgical diseases of the retina and vitreous. He completed his undergraduate degree in Neuroscience at Brigham Young University and earned his medical degree from New York University School of Medicine. Dr. Carlson then moved to the West Coast for his internship at the University of California, Irvine and the Long Beach VA Medical Center, followed by an ophthalmology residency at Wake Forest University Baptist Medical Center. He further honed his expertise through a prestigious two-year medical and surgical retina-vitreous fellowship at Vanderbilt University Eye Institute.

Dr. Carlson’s clinical focus includes the diagnosis and management of complex retinal conditions such as age-related macular degeneration, diabetic retinopathy, retinal detachment, and macular holes. He is skilled in advanced vitreoretinal surgical techniques, retinal laser procedures, and intravitreal injections. Dr. Carlson is committed to providing compassionate, evidence-based care and staying current with the latest advancements in retinal treatments. He is a Diplomat of the American Board of Ophthalmology and an active member of the American Society of Retina Specialists and the American Academy of Ophthalmology.

Outside of the clinic, Dr. Carlson enjoys exploring the hiking trails of Southern Utah with his family and has a keen interest in botany. His dedication to both his patients and the community reflects the values of Retina Associates of Southern Utah.
